Target Toss Pro: Bags was initially developed by Incredible Technologies for arcade systems in 2007. They later collaborated with n-Space to create a WiiWare version. Executive director Andy Kniaz stated that he wanted to bring it to the Wii because "the use of the Wiimote captures the physical motion of the game perfectly", and cited Wii Bowling as an inspiration for a re-playable sports game experience. He later stated that they chose n-Space to develop the game because "There was a lot of mutual respect between the two teams, and based on their past work we had a high degree of confidence that they could help us capture the essence of our game."
Reception
WiiWare World gave the game 6 out of 10, commenting that the game wasn't really something to play by yourself but said it was great fun with friends. IGN rated the game 6/10, stating "playing through WiiWare feels likekind of a third-string alternative, and one that should probably only be pursued by diehard fans of the sport."
